Maldivian President in Sri Lanka
Posted by ONLANKA Newsroom on August 17, 2011 - 3:01 am

Maldivian President Mohamed Nasheed arrived in the island last morning.
According to the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, President Nasheed will stay in the island for a period of three days.
Minister of Foreign Affairs Professor G.L Peiris welcomed President Nasheed to the country.
The Ministry added that during his stay, the Maldivian President will meet with several political leaders.
